The U.S. Department of State has announced significant delays in H-1B visa stamping interviews in India, with new interview dates being pushed back to 2027. This change affects individuals seeking to obtain H-1B visas, creating uncertainty for many applicants and their employers.
Key Details:
- New interview dates for H-1B visa stamping in India are now deferred to 2027.
- This delay impacts a large number of applicants currently awaiting their visa interviews.
- The situation has raised concerns among employers relying on H-1B workers.
- Applicants are encouraged to stay updated on further announcements from the U.S. Department of State.
